For anyone considering attending future Anime Days events, here are a few tips! First, wear comfy shoes because you'll be doing a lot of walking and browsing. Second, bring a reusable bag for all your awesome finds – trust me, you’ll find plenty! Third, don't be afraid to strike up a conversation with vendors or other attendees; everyone is incredibly friendly and happy to share their interests. Lastly, keep an eye on event schedules. Sometimes there are special guest appearances, workshops, or even watch parties, which can add even more to your experience.
